I know SI_LAST_RUN_TIME property returns the last run time of reports. But for few reports this property is not available while executing the query.
Is there any other query available to list out the last run time of all the reports

Hi Kavitha,
As far as I know there is no other property to list the SI_LAST_RUN_TIME of the report.
There can be two scenarios why you have the above property missing for your reports:
- Your reports are never scheduled.
- Your reports are migrated from some other environment.
The second scenario might be because:
- Whenever you import report objects with instances, the import wizard will strip report object properties like si_last_successful_instance_id and si_last_run_time.
The solution is to schedule at least 1 new successful instance of the imported report objects,this will repopulate those missing properties of the report object inside the CMS system DB.

Hi Kavitha,
The property SI_LAST_RUNTIME shows when the report was last scheduled. It is not the time when the report was refreshed or viewed.
When you schedule a report the last runtime gets updated with the time of schedule.
If the report is never scheduled, you would not find that propertybag associated with that particular infoobject.
The report viewing/refresh time can be only retrieved from audting. Those are not stored in a property bag which you can list from query builder.
